Why should you get FoodLine.sg gift cards?

  1. It’s not just food. I know the brand name suggests food (and yes, there is a lot of food), but the gift cards are redeemable at over 200 outlets in Singapore, and that includes places like Fragrance Foodstuff, Dunkin’ Donuts, Twelve Cupcakes, and even experiences.
  2. Huge Variety. Some gift cards are too specific, like if it’s only valid for bubble tea and the person doesn’t drink any. But with FoodLine, there’s enough variety that the recipient can pick something they genuinely want, whether it’s cakes, desserts, savoury food or something totally different.
  3. Super customisable. You can upload your own design or pick from existing festive templates. It’s small, but that little personal touch makes a difference.
  4. Perfect for the last-minute gifter. The fact that it’s digital means you can literally buy and send it the same day. So if you forgot your friend’s birthday, this could save your embarassment.
